In Norway, Orcas Reign Supreme – 6 Thrilling Reasons to Visit!
Norway, with its stunning fjords and pristine Arctic waters, offers a unique opportunity to witness the majestic orcas in their natural habitat. Adventure seekers and nature lovers alike will find the experience of watching these intelligent creatures a highlight of their travels. Here are 6 thrilling reasons why Norway should be your top choice for …